Introduction: The Evolution of Digital Gambling in the UK
The online gambling landscape in the United Kingdom has experienced rapid transformation over the past decade. Driven by technological advancements, shifting consumer preferences, and regulatory reforms, the sector has matured into a sophisticated industry catering to a diverse demographic of players. According to the UK Gambling Commission, the sector generated over £5.9 billion in gross gambling yield in 2022, illustrating its economic significance and growing consumer appetite.

Technological Innovations Shaping the Industry
Recent innovations are redefining online casino experiences for UK audiences. Some prominent trends include:
- Mobile-First Gaming: Over 70% of players access casino platforms via smartphones or tablets, necessitating optimised mobile interfaces.
- Live Dealer Games: Offering real-time interaction with professional dealers, this format bridges the gap between digital and bricks-and-mortar environments.
- Cryptocurrency Payments: An increasing number of platforms now accept cryptocurrencies, providing faster, more secure transactions.
- Gamification and Personalisation: Tailored bonuses, progress tracking, and competitive leaderboards enhance player retention.
Regulatory Considerations and Fair Play
The UK’s regulatory framework, primarily governed by the UK Gambling Commission, emphasizes player protection, responsible gambling, and fair play. Licensed operators undergo rigorous audits to ensure game fairness, which is quantified through independently tested Random Number Generators (RNGs). This regulatory oversight fosters trust and credibility, which is vital as the industry incorporates more innovative game types.
